My last session 0 I typed up a document to go over with my group covering these points. Feel free to use or modify for your specific needs.

  1. DM describes the world and the NPC's that live there. Your characters will be part of the world and you decide how they interact with it. You roll the dice as called for by the DM to decide various outcomes and the DM describes the result. The DM has final say

  2. There are lots of rules and I'm a new DM so we'll certainly get some things wrong at points. If this happens and we can correct it immediately we will do so. If not and it benefits the party we will just move on and correct it for next time. If an error results in a bad situation like character death we will rewind time to correct the error.

  3. Dice rolling - describe the rules for your table. In person I only allow dice rolls that land on the table and online I require every player to roll virtually.

  4. Character voices - I request my players use character voices especially online so its easy to tell if they are in or out of character when speaking.

  5. Character death - In my game resurrection is a high level and costly magic which players may or may not have access to so having a back-up character ready to go may be recommended. Death saving throws are kept private between the player and the DM so there is some great added tension for the rest of the party.

  6. Your character must want to be part of the adventuring team.

  7. Roleplaying Romance – Your characters may have romantic interests with NPC’s, or with each other. If a “love scene” were to occur – we will just fade to black and the story moves on. And there will be no sexual assault.

  8. Player vs Player. PvP or stealing from another player character is only permitted if both parties consent. If Player 1 says “I want to knock Player 2 off the boat” Player 2 can say “Sure I go flying off into the ocean” or he can say “No that doesn’t happen”. If Player 1 says “I want to steal from Player 2’s backpack while he’s sleeping” Player 2 can say “Sure lets play it out you steal the item” or he can say “Lets roll to see if I catch you in the act” or he can simply say “No you cant steal that.”

  9. Alternative health potion use: Health Potions have a normal effect or a bonus action effect. On your turn you can use your action to drink the potion yourself to gain its maximum healing effectiveness (2d4+2 = 10) or you can use it as a bonus action to pour it on yours or someone elses’s wounds but you will roll for the healing effectiveness instead.

  10. Schedule - How often would you like to play? When do you cancel a session if there are players unable to make it?

  11. How do you level up? Milestone vs xp

  12. Tone of the game - Is it a jokey campaign full of references and humor, or a grand high fantasy epic, or a grim horror grind etc?

  13. Attributes - Are you using standard array, point buy, or rolling stats? Are there restrictions on race/class?

  14. Any homebrew rules or deviations from the standard rules you want to use? (Like the potion rule above)

  15. Recap - At the beginning of each session we’ll start with a recap of the previous session. I’ll roll a d6 and the corresponding player number will do the recapping and if they do a good job they will receive DM inspiration. (Free one-time use advantage)

I did this last year as a first time DM with a new group of players (including myself). After finishing the DoSI pre-written adventure I asked them if they would prefer to start another pre-written campaign or would like to try my homebrew idea. They were in favor of giving my homebrew a try so I made up a scenario where they left Stormwreck Isle and headed back to the continent. My homebrew plot started picking up when an enemy cult ship attacked them with magic on the ocean and went from there. You can have your party make land anywhere you like, or even get wrecked themselves and move into a survival situation. Hope that helps!
